Tracing a sigil in the air, you weave a wall of warding energy at a point you can see within range. You can make the wall up to 30 feet long, 20 feet high, and 1 foot thick. The wall appears as a sheen of shimmering arcane runes, and lasts for the duration. The wall does not have to appear in a straight line, but it must be contiguous.
The warding runes will attempt to destroy or otherwise deflect any magic that attempts to harm you or your allies. Spell attacks that pass through the wall are made with disadvantage, and if the wall is between an allied creature and a harmful effect that requires a saving throw, that creature has advantage on the saving throw, unless the effect originates from yourself or one of your allies.
